要支持复数概念,可以通过以下步骤实现:
- 确定需求:首先,需要明确你想要实现的功能是什么。是在一个文本中查找多个关键词,还是在多个文本中查找一个关键词?
- 数据准备:根据需求,准备好需要进行搜索的文本数据。可以是一个文本文件、数据库中的数据,或者是通过网络爬虫获取的数据。
- 文本处理:对于每个文本,可以使用自然语言处理(NLP)技术进行分词、词性标注、命名实体识别等处理,以便更好地理解文本内容。
- 关键词提取:根据需求,提取出需要搜索的关键词。可以使用词频统计、TF-IDF算法、文本分类等方法来提取关键词。
- 搜索算法:选择合适的搜索算法来实现关键词的搜索。常见的搜索算法包括线性搜索、二分搜索、哈希表等。根据数据规模和性能要求选择适当的算法。
- 搜索结果展示:将搜索结果以合适的方式展示给用户。可以是简单的文本列表,也可以是图表、可视化界面等。
- 优化和改进:根据实际使用情况,对搜索功能进行优化和改进。可以使用缓存技术、索引技术、并行计算等方法提高搜索性能和用户体验。
对于云计算领域的相关技术和产品,以下是一些可能与该问题相关的内容:
- 云原生:云原生是一种构建和运行应用程序的方法论,旨在充分利用云计算的优势。腾讯云的云原生产品包括容器服务(TKE)和Serverless云函数(SCF)。了解更多:腾讯云容器服务、腾讯云Serverless云函数
- 数据库:数据库是用于存储和管理数据的系统。腾讯云的数据库产品包括云数据库MySQL、云数据库MongoDB、云数据库Redis等。了解更多:腾讯云数据库
- 服务器运维:服务器运维是指对服务器进行配置、部署、监控和维护的工作。腾讯云的服务器运维产品包括云服务器(CVM)和弹性伸缩(AS)。了解更多:腾讯云云服务器、腾讯云弹性伸缩
- 网络安全:网络安全是保护计算机网络和系统免受未经授权的访问、破坏、窃取或损坏的一系列措施。腾讯云的网络安全产品包括云防火墙、DDoS防护等。了解更多:腾讯云云防火墙、腾讯云DDoS防护
请注意,以上仅为示例,具体的产品选择应根据实际需求和情况进行评估和决策。